Barn destroyed by fire in Town of Eagle

Wisconsin Fire News -

A horse barn in rural Eagle was destroyed by fire early this morning. The fire was reported around 1:15 AM at a residence off Draper Road south of Eagle. A 16 by 20 foot pole barn that housed two horses was on fire. The horses were evacuated unharmed from the barn and no individuals were injured. Firefighters were on the scene for about 2-and-a-half hours.

Data from Ohio man’s pacemaker leads to arson charges

National Fire News -

Investigators used the data from a Middletown man’s pacemaker to help get an indictment in a fire that caused about $400,000 in damages. Ross Compton, 59, has been indicted on felony charges of aggravated arson and insurance fraud for allegedly starting the fire on Sept. 19 at his Court Donegal house.

Hot dogs help firefighters rescue canine on thin ice in Racine County

Wisconsin Fire News -

Hot dogs helped firefighters rescue a dog stranded on an icy pond Thursday afternoon. The rescue call came in at about 12:30 p.m. after someone spotted a chow mix walking on the ice of a large pond near the 7300 block of Old Spring Street. The dog had a leash attached and it was later determined to have escaped its owner.

Johnsen named new Sussex fire chief

Wisconsin Fire News -

The Sussex Fire Commission appointed David Johnsen to serve as the new Sussex fire chief on Tuesday, Jan. 24. Johnsen will join the Sussex Fire Department on Feb. 27; he is fulfilling his final work commitments with his current employer, the Lisle-Woodridge Fire District in Illinois. Johnsen started his 30-year career in fire service with the New Berlin Volunteer Fire Department.
